Regarding this, can I bring e cigarette to Hong Kong?

The Hong Kong government says no to bringing in, making, selling, distributing or promoting e-cigarettes and other new smoking products such as heat-not-burn tobacco in the city but smokers will still be allowed to use these products. Tourists carrying these products when arriving in Hong Kong will also be regulated.

How many cigarettes can I bring to Hong Kong?

A passenger aged 18 or above is allowed to bring into Hong Kong, for his own use, the following quantity of tobacco products exempted from duty: 19 cigarettes; or. 1 cigar or 25 grams of cigars; or. 25 grams of other manufactured tobacco.

How much money can you bring to Hong Kong?

Travellers to Hong Kong must declare cash sums larger than HK$120,000 under new law to combat dirty money. Travellers in and out of Hong Kong will need to declare if they are carrying more than HK$120,000 (US$15,300) in cash, after a new law to tackle dirty money comes into force in mid-July.

Can you put your vape in checked luggage?

Electronic Cigarettes and Vaping Devices. The FAA prohibits these devices in checked bags. Battery-powered E-cigarettes, vaporizers, vape pens, atomizers, and electronic nicotine delivery systems may only be carried in the aircraft cabin (in carry-on baggage or on your person).
